Transaction 88dcd42b28b6ce11ef4f68812c4151aeb2cfe3f5acf8f5fe10cdb8a3e0a24edb
2 Input
1 Outputs
- 88dcd42b28b6ce11ef4f68812c4151aeb2cfe3f5acf8f5fe10cdb8a3e0a24edb:0
value 1001006
address 3KuhjfteCep4ZTVsU1W4bnQm4aEDGChBgQ